
Fall is in the air and it is time to bring the whole family down to the 2nd Annual Harvest Festival & Pumpkin Patch this Saturday, Oct. 14th from noon p.m. to 5 p.m. at Magens Bay. This year’s festival will have a pumpkin patch, tractor hayrides, community fair, kids zone, farmers market and youth performances.
Parents can let their kids choose a favorite pumpkin from the Pumpkin Patch, which will feature 1,000 pumpkins, bales of hay, and a picturesque spot to take a family photo. Included with the pumpkin purchase is the opportunity to paint or carve a personal pumpkin. Pumpkins will cost between $15-$20 depending on the size.
Next, get the tickets for the Tractor Hayride departing from Shed 4. Tickets cost $5 each; kids 10 and under must ride with an adult. The VI Justice Initiative thanks RapierMed, Custom Builders, the Department of Agriculture, and the Department of Sports, Parks and Recreation for helping to make this year’s Tractor Hayride bigger and better than ever!
Take a stroll through the Farmers Market and Community Fair. We have 41 booths this year to enjoy, including tasty fall treats, vendors of all sorts, non-profit organization and business booths, free kids dental screenings and more!
There will be music by DJ Dell, youth performances by the St. Thomas Majorettes and MLB School of Dance, and Youth MC Tymarri Lee giving away prizes, including family day passes to Coral World! There will be fun for the whole family in the Kids’ Zone featuring the Virgin Islands Children’s Museum and Tropical Treasure Hunt.
This event is free with just the cost of admission to Magens Bay. It benefits the Virgin Islands Justice Initiative, which is a 501(c)3 non-profit organization focused on creating opportunities for the poor to succeed through economic justice and poverty law. The VI Justice Initiative provides free legal representation, education and resources for economic and social mobility.
